• Title of article

    A Benzene-Thermal Synthetic Route to Nanocrystalline ZrN

  • Abstract
    Nanocrystalline ZrN has been successfully prepared via benzene-thermal reaction of ZrCl4 and NaN3 at 350-380 °C. X-ray powder diffraction patterns indicated that the crystallinity of ZrN was considerably high and the cell constant was a = 4.567 A. Transmission electron microscopy images showed the powders consist of uniform spherical particles with a narrow particle-size distribution (10-20 nm). The role benzenesolvent played in the formation of nanocrystalline ZrN was discussed.
